Pragyan is sure a lunar rover that forms part of Chandrayaan-3, a lunar mission developed by the Indian Space Research Organisation. A previous iteration of the rover was launched as part of Chandrayaan-2 on 22 July 2019 and was destroyed with its lander, Vikram, when it crashed on the Moon on 6 September.

Sulfur (S) is also spelled sulphur. This is a nonmetallic chemical element belonging to the oxygen group (Group 16 [VIa] of the periodic table), one of the most reactive of the elements. Pure sulfur is a tasteless, odourless, brittle solid that is pale yellow in colour, a poor conductor of electricity, and insoluble in water.

Group 16 or VIA of the extended form of periodic table consists of six elements oxygen (O), sulphur (S). selenium (Se), tellurium (Te), polonium (Po) and ununhexium (Uuh)". This family is known as oxygen family. These (except polonium and ununhexium) are the ore forming elements and thus called chalcogens.

The moon received a new visitor from planet Earth on Wednesday as India staked a bold new claim in the global space race.

India’s spacecraft Chandrayaan-3 safely landed on the surface of the moon on Wednesday, closer to the moon’s unexplored south pole.

India's Prime Minister Narendra Modi watched the landing from South Africa, where he is attending the BRICS summit. He congratulated the whole nation and mentioned that India’s successful moon mission is not just India’s alone, this success belongs to all humanity. He added, “ We can all aspire for the moon, and beyond.”

This was India's second attempt to land a spacecraft on the moon and comes less than a week after Russia's Luna-25 mission failed to accomplish the same goal. 

Chandrayaan-3 is certainly the third Indian lunar exploration mission under the Indian Space Research Organisation's (ISRO) Chandrayaan programme. It consists of a lander named Vikram and a rover named Pragyan, similar to those of the Chandrayaan-2 mission. The propulsion module carried the lander and rover configuration to lunar orbit in preparation for a powered descent by the lander.

Chandrayaan-3 was launched on 14 July 2023. The spacecraft entered lunar orbit on 5 August, and the lander touched down in the lunar south pole region on 23 August 2023 at 18:02 IST, making India the fourth country to successfully land on the Moon, and the first to do so near the lunar south pole.

The Moon is certainly Earth's only natural satellite. Its diameter is about one-quarter of Earth's (comparable to the width of Australia), making it the fifth largest satellite in the Solar System and the largest and most massive relative to its parent planet. It is larger than all known dwarf planets in the Solar System. The Moon is a planetary-mass object with a differentiated rocky body, making it a satellite planet under the geophysical definitions of the term. It lacks any significant atmosphere, hydrosphere, or magnetic field. Its surface gravity is about one-sixth of Earth's at 0.1654 g—Jupiter's moon Io is the only satellite in the Solar System known to have a higher surface gravity and density.

The Moon really orbits Earth at an average distance of 384,400 km (238,900 mi), or about 30 times Earth's diameter. Its gravitational influence is the main driver of Earth's tides and very slowly lengthens Earth's day. The Moon's orbit around Earth has a sidereal period of 27.3 days. During each synodic period of 29.5 days, the amount of the Moon's Earth-facing surface that is illuminated by the Sun varies from none up to nearly 100%, resulting in lunar phases that form the basis for the months of a lunar calendar. The Moon is tidally locked to Earth, which means that the length of a full rotation of the Moon on its own axis causes its same side (the near side) to always face Earth, and the somewhat longer lunar day is the same as the synodic period. Due to cyclical shifts in perspective (libration), 59% of the lunar surface is visible from Earth.

Presenting the Billion Dollar Question: Why did, it require 40 days, for the Chandra yaan-3 Lunar Exploration mission to reach the Southern pole of the Moon?

In contrast, China's Chang'e 2, launched in 2010, only took four days to cover the distance between Earth and the Moon.

The Soviet Union's Luna-1, the pioneering unmanned mission that came close to the Moon, accomplished the journey in a mere 36 hours.

Even Apollo 11's command module, Columbia, which carried three astronauts, reached the Moon in just slightly over four days.

Well, the I S R O program, has a budget of just $75 million , which is the main reason they have to use the ingenious method to lower cost by implementing the gravitational pull of the moon and the earth, to get to it's destination because of it's Less powerful rockets.

The Chinese Chang e 2 cost around $219 Million, adjusted to inflation, it's over $316 million

The Soviet Union Luna 1 in the 1960s cost around $200 million, when adjusted to inflation.
The estimated cost of the Soviet Union, Luna program in 1964 was , 6 to $10 billion.

And the most Ambitious program, Apollo 11! cost a staggering $25 Billion, during the 1960s and when adjusted to present-day, inflation it’s around $200 Billion.
